The cold front associated with low pressure in southern Minnesota moved through
Chicago between 6:30 and 7PM this evening preceded by a line of showers and
thunderstorms. The line of storms and cold front extended from Milwaukee south just off
the Lake Michigan shoreline all the way south to Terre Haute, Indiana. Southeast winds
ahead of the front shifted abruptly southwest at 15 to 25 m.p.h.
